Possible Causes of Water Damage to Drywall

Water damage to drywall can stem from a variety of sources. Common causes include leaking pipes, faulty plumbing fixtures, or recent flooding after heavy storms. When pipes burst or leak behind walls, the moisture can seep into the drywall, leading to deterioration and mold growth if not addressed quickly.

Another frequent cause is roof leaks or seepage from windows that allow rainwater to penetrate the wall cavity. Poor ventilation and humidity issues can also contribute, especially in basements or areas with inadequate airflow. When moisture remains trapped in your walls, it compromises the drywall’s integrity and creates a perfect environment for bacteria and mold development.

How Can We Fix That

Our team begins by carefully inspecting the affected drywall to determine the extent of the water intrusion and assess any underlying issues. This helps us develop a targeted plan for removal and replacement, ensuring your drywall is restored properly and safely.

Once the damaged drywall is identified, we remove the compromised sections using professional tools and techniques. This prevents the spread of mold or structural damage to uninfected areas. We then thoroughly dry the existing wall cavity with indust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to eliminate remaining moisture.

After ensuring the area is completely dry, our experts install new drywall panels. We use moisture-resistant materials when applicable to prevent future issues. Finally, we apply primer and paint to match your existing wall finish, leaving your space looking fresh and restored.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if my drywall has water damage?

Signs include water stains, warping, soft spots, peeling paint, or a musty odor. If you notice any of these, it’s best to have a professional inspect your walls promptly.

Can drywall damaged by water be repaired or does it need to be replaced?

Minor damage may be repaired with patching and repainting. However, extensive moisture or mold growth usually requires drywall replacement to ensure safety and long-term durability.

How long does drywall water damage restoration take?

The timeline depends on the extent of the damage. Usually, it takes anywhere from a few hours to a few days for inspection, drying, and repairs. Our team works efficiently to restore your space as quickly as possible.
